The Taylor Wireless Indoor and Outdoor Weather Station with Hygrometer is the ultimate tool for tracking the climate in and around your house. With temperature and humidity readings and recall, this weather gauge provides all the information needed to keep your environment well-regulated at all times. The wireless remote sensor transmits up to 200 ft. for indoor temperature ranges of 32 to 122°F or 0" to 50°C and outdoor ranges of -4" to 140°F or -20" to 60°C.
